One person was killed and several others wounded in air strikes in the north of Yemen, media aligned with the Houthi rebels said on Saturday, blaming the strikes on the US. “One citizen was killed and four others wounded in an American attack against a solar energy site in the Hafsin neighbourhood in the west of the city” of Saada, said the Saba news agency and Al Masirah television channel. Both media earlier reported four air strikes on Saada, the rebels’ stronghold in the northern mountains.
